Transaction a31715ee60af3e21ae4293481072be6c980cacb177ded0e2523cabc50c923c6a

4 Input
2 Outputs
  • a31715ee60af3e21ae4293481072be6c980cacb177ded0e2523cabc50c923c6a:0
  • value  7136
    address  18gu3sfFEggws4Kw5Mq3xsoddPnwLQHEJd
  • a31715ee60af3e21ae4293481072be6c980cacb177ded0e2523cabc50c923c6a:1
  • value  5170440
    address  1GCeh7LQfXMuhDHMs3P9rXJ2JEGBNQwysU